Transaction 342748a46824be17f939fc1511c7ff218bc1095a36e615fc05bca0d531e743c5
1 Input
2 Outputs
- 342748a46824be17f939fc1511c7ff218bc1095a36e615fc05bca0d531e743c5:0
- 342748a46824be17f939fc1511c7ff218bc1095a36e615fc05bca0d531e743c5:1
value 3876986
address 1AoXHKUBc16e251gSefUsttzMZvLine2pg
value 32753891
address 1HyYuUdNhwDXUY4YU72qX1msxaQTNLQsFw